Mission
Fights global environmental crimes by raising awareness and promoting sustainable protection.
Programs
1 program
Building capabilitiesto address the threat of illegal wildlife trade and its links to organized crime, the wjc works closely with law enforcement agencies and governments to enhance their capability to address illegal wildlife trade by providing technical and operational support. In 2024, we conducted 16 specialized training programs across mozambique, botswana, the philippines, and thailand, focusing on intelligence-led investigations, operational support, and building sustainable law enforcement capability.the philippines is an illegal wildlife trade hotspot, facing challenges such as low arrest and investigation rates and limited law enforcement capacity. The country also has a high volume of illegal wildlife trade occurring online. In support of traffic's project taking charge: strengthening criminal justice response to wildlife crime in the philippines, we developed and delivered specialized training tailored to philippine law enforcement needs to enhance investigative capacity to dismantle wildlife trafficking operations, particularly in the digital space.
